“Disparaging and insulting”: Congress MP Gogoi slams HM Shah’s Ambedkar remark – World News Network

New Delhi [India], December 24 (ANI): Reacting to the Ambedkar controversy, Congress MP Gaurav Gogoi on Tuesday slammed Prime Minister Narendra Modi questioning his silence when his own Union Home Minister Amit Shah abused the founder and the main architect of the Indian constitution.
“Any CCTV footage supporting the claims made by BJP. Yet there is televised footage of how BJP male MPs threatened and intimidated Priyanka Gandhi Vadra and many female MPs from the Congress party who are from the Lok Sabba. So far no such action has been taken. No FIR has been registered, and it clearly shows the BJP’s attempt is not to find justice for women, their only attempt is to divert the attention from the remarks made by the Union Home Minister which were disparaging and insulting to the Indian Constitution and Dr Baba Saheb Ambedkar…Unfortunately, Prime Minister Modi indulges in mere optics by putting his head to the Indian constitution yet when his own Union Home Minister abuses the founder and the main architect of the Indian constitution, Dr Baba Saheb Ambedkar then Prime Minister Modi remains silent,” said the Congress MP.
He slammed the RSS for rejecting the Constitution for many years and said that only they only pretended to respect the Constitution and their true intentions are coming out when they have become stronger politically.
“It is only a reflection of their history and their age-old disrespect for Dr Baba Saheb Ambedkar and the Indian Constitution. When the Indian Constitution was adopted, the RSS rejected the constitution for so many years. They only pretended to respect the constitution, but now when they feel that RSS and BJP are politically stronger, their true intentions are coming out,” he added.
He further said that Amit Shah has revealed the true face of the party. “As this year commenced we saw that they wanted to change the Indian constitution if they got more than 400 MPs and now again after the recent victories in Haryana and Maharashtra, they are becoming arrogant and their true face, the hidden face has now been revealed by Union Home Minister Amit Shah inside the parliament and that is why he’s choosing to be stubborn and not apologising for the hurt caused by his remarks to the lakhs of people who follow Dr Baba Saheb Ambedkar and who believe in the ideals of the Indian constitution…” he said.
Shah reportedly said in Rajya Sabha, “If they (opposition) had taken the name of God so many times instead of Ambedkar, they would have got heaven for seven lives.”
Following the remarks made by Shah, the Parliament witnessed parallel protests from both the Treasury and Opposition benches outside the parliament last week, which led to a huge scuffle between the two sides with two BJP MPs, Pratap Sarangi and Mukesh Rajput sustaining injuries.
The ruling BJP MPs were protesting in the Parliament’s premises against the Congress party for “insulting” Babasaheb Ambedkar. INDIA Bloc MPs led by Rahul Gandhi held a protest in the Parliament premises and demanded the resignation of Shah over his remarks on Ambedkar.
During the scuffle in the Parliament premises, two BJP MPs, Pratap Sarangi, and Mukesh Rajput were injured on their heads.
Both parties have alleged that their party members had been pushed around. Moreover, an FIR has been registered against Rahul Gandhi by Delhi police regarding the incident. (ANI)
